About

Takashi Kanemura is a scholar working on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Takashi Kanemura has authored 62 papers receiving a total of 547 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 32 papers in Surgery, 27 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 11 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Takashi Kanemura’s work include Esophageal Cancer Research and Treatment (21 papers), Gastric Cancer Management and Outcomes (15 papers) and Esophageal and GI Pathology (13 papers). Takashi Kanemura is often cited by papers focused on Esophageal Cancer Research and Treatment (21 papers), Gastric Cancer Management and Outcomes (15 papers) and Esophageal and GI Pathology (13 papers). Takashi Kanemura collaborates with scholars based in Japan, Germany and Greece. Takashi Kanemura's co-authors include Hiroshi Miyata, Yuichiro� Doki, Kiyokazu Nakajima, Makoto Yamasaki, Shuji Takiguchi, Masaki Mori, Tsuyoshi Takahashi, Keijiro Sugimura, Yukinori Kurokawa and Koji Tanaka and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, PLoS ONE and Critical Care Medicine.
